NVD · unedited
A command injection vulnerability in the CGI program of the Zyxel ARMOR Z1/Z2 firmware could allow an attacker to execute arbitrary OS commands via a LAN interface.

dbcve analysis · high confidence

A command injection vulnerability exists in the CGI program of Zyxel ARMOR Z1/Z2 routers, allowing attackers with LAN access to execute arbitrary OS commands by injecting malicious input into the CGI interface.

MitigationApply vendor firmware updates when available; in the interim, restrict LAN access to the administrative interface via network segmentation or access control lists to limit exposure.

Am I affected? How to checkSteps we derive from the advisory and the affected-version data, so you can decide whether this CVE reaches your setup. They are a guide, not a scan — your own configuration is the authority.

dbcve checks

Work through these to decide whether this CVE applies to you.

  1. Identify the router model
    Locate the device model label on the router or access the web administrative interface to confirm the exact model number (e.g., Zyxel NBG6816, NBG6817, ARMOR Z1, or ARMOR Z2)
    Affected if The device is a Zyxel NBG6816, NBG6817, ARMOR Z1, or ARMOR Z2 model
  2. Check the installed firmware version
    Access the router web admin interface, navigate to the System or Status section, and record the firmware version displayed. Alternatively, use the router's command line or check the firmware file if manually uploaded.
    Affected if For NBG6816: firmware version equals 1.00(aawb.10)c0. For NBG6817: firmware version is lower than 1.00(abcs.11)c0.
  3. Verify CGI interface is enabled
    Access the router's web interface and attempt to access common CGI endpoints (e.g., /cgi-bin/, /webproc, or similar). Check the router's configuration for any CGI-related settings or service enabled status.
    Affected if The CGI web interface is accessible and responds to requests
  4. Confirm LAN-side accessibility of the admin interface
    From a host on the same LAN as the router, attempt to reach the router's web administrative interface using its local IP address (typically 192.168.1.1 or 192.168.0.1). Check if port 80 or 443 is open on the LAN-facing interface.
    Affected if The administrative web interface is reachable from LAN-side network segments without additional authentication barriers

The environment is affected if the device is a Zyxel NBG6816 running firmware 1.00(aawb.10)c0 or a NBG6817 running firmware below 1.00(abcs.11)c0, and the CGI administrative interface is accessible from the LAN.
